Understanding Mindful Living
1. Mindful Eating: Mindful living begins with the choices we make about the food we consume. It's not just about what's on your plate but how you experience each bite. Take the time to savor the flavors, appreciate the textures, and be fully present during meals. This practice fosters a healthier relationship with food and encourages better digestion.
2. Mindful Movement: Physical activity is an integral part of a healthy lifestyle, and mindful movement takes it a step further. Engage in activities that bring you joy and focus on the sensations in your body. Whether it's yoga, walking, or dancing, the key is to be present and attentive to your body's needs.
3. Mindful Stress Reduction: Stress is a common factor in modern life, but mindful living teaches us to manage it effectively. Incorporate mindfulness meditation into your daily routine to center your thoughts, reduce stress, and improve your overall mental well-being.
The Benefits of Mindful Living
1. Improved Mental Health: Practicing mindfulness has been linked to reduced symptoms of anxiety and depression. By staying present in the moment, you can cultivate a positive mindset and enhance your overall mental health.
2. Enhanced Physical Health: Mindful living contributes to better physical health by promoting healthier habits. From improved sleep patterns to a stronger immune system, the benefits extend beyond the mind to positively impact the body.
3. Increased Happiness: The connection between mindfulness and happiness is profound. By appreciating the present and finding joy in simple moments, you can cultivate a more positive and fulfilling life.
Incorporating Mindful Living into Your Daily Routine
1. Start Small: Begin your mindful living journey by incorporating small practices into your daily routine. Whether it's a few minutes of meditation, a mindful walk, or a moment of gratitude, these small steps can lead to significant changes over time.
2. Be Consistent: Consistency is key to reaping the benefits of mindful living. Make a commitment to incorporate mindfulness into your daily life, and gradually you'll notice positive changes in your overall well-being.
3. Seek Guidance: If you're new to mindfulness, consider seeking guidance from experienced practitioners or using mindfulness apps that provide structured exercises and meditation sessions.
